Default edelbrock performers rpm's ???

i got a deal 800$ for ported performer rpm's will they work on my 89gt that has the egr on it...they are suppsoed to be the heads that are non-emissions( i think) please helpp

if your goal is to retain emissions.. no they won't work because they do not have the thermactor boses at the back of the head and don't have the exhaust crossover ports which is where the egr draws the exhaust gases from

They will work on the car, but the EGR and air pump system will be useless. Usually not a problem to most people.

I have one recommendation about those heads: inspect the valve train parts for defects, measure the spring rate for compatability with the camshaft, and measure the spring install height for proper 1.80" I/H. I say this from experience. Check these things before for you buy them if you can.
